欧美极品高清xxxxhd,国产日产欧美最新,无码AV国产东京热AV无码,国产精品人与动性XXX,国产传媒亚洲综合一区二区,四库影院永久国产精品,毛片免费免费高清视频,福利所导航夜趣136
標(biāo)題:
單片機(jī)直流電機(jī)的速度電流檢測(cè)部分-proteus仿真及程序
[打印本頁(yè)]
作者:
唯愛(ài)老土
時(shí)間:
2020-3-16 22:57
標(biāo)題:
單片機(jī)直流電機(jī)的速度電流檢測(cè)部分-proteus仿真及程序
這個(gè)直流電機(jī)的速度環(huán)PI控制-速度電流檢測(cè)部分的51單片機(jī)程序及注釋和protus仿真都有,非常好用
仿真原理圖如下(proteus仿真工程文件可到本帖附件中下載)
TIM截圖20200316225458.png
(58.16 KB, 下載次數(shù): 66)
下載附件
2020-3-16 22:55 上傳
單片機(jī)源程序如下:
#include <absacc.h>
#include <reg51.h>
#define IN0 XBYTE[0x7ff8]
unsigned char disbit[]={0xfe,0xfd,0xfb,0xf7};
unsigned char code discode[]={0x3f,0x06,0x5b,0x4f,0x66,0x6d,0x7d,0x07,0x7f,0x6f};
unsigned int disbuf[4]={0,0,0,0};
unsigned int ad=100;
unsigned char q=0;
unsigned char *Adr;
unsigned char count,miaoshu;
unsigned char sec,tcnt;
sbit p26=P2^6;
void delay(unsigned char N)
{
unsigned char i;
for(i=0;i<N;i++);
}
void display(unsigned char ch)
{
unsigned char k; //顯示,常用的一種程序,可以把disbuf數(shù)組變成一個(gè)暫時(shí)變量輸出
disbuf[0]=ch%10;
disbuf[1]=(ch%100)/10;
disbuf[2]=ch/100%10;
disbuf[3]=1;
for(k=0;k<4;k++)
{
P2=0xff; // p2作為輸出,必須先置高電平
P1=discode[disbuf[k]];
P2=disbit[k];
}
}
void read_ch(void) interrupt 0 using 0
{
ad=*Adr;
}
void t0(void) interrupt 1 using 0 //定時(shí)T0中斷服務(wù)函數(shù)
{
tcnt++; //每過(guò)250ust tcnt 加一
if(tcnt==40) //計(jì)滿40 次(1/100 秒)時(shí)
{
tcnt=0; //重新再計(jì)
sec++;
if(sec==10) //定時(shí)0.1 秒,在從零開(kāi)始計(jì)時(shí)
{
sec=0;
TH0=0x06; //對(duì)TH0 TL0 賦值
TL0=0x06;
miaoshu=count;
count=0;
}
}
}
void sdf(void) interrupt 2 using 0 //計(jì)數(shù)T1中斷服務(wù)函數(shù)
{
count=count+1;
}
main()
{
unsigned int m;
unsigned char s1=0x44;
EX0=1;
IT1=1;
Adr=&IN0;
TMOD=0x02; //定時(shí)器T0工作在方式2 自動(dòng)重裝方式,計(jì)數(shù)器T1工作在方式2 自動(dòng)重裝方式
TH0=0x06; //對(duì)TH0 TL0 賦值
TL0=0x06;
TR0=1; //開(kāi)始定時(shí)
ET0=1; //允許T0 產(chǎn)生中斷
EA=1;
EX1=1;
TR1=1;
IT1=1;
EA=1;
sec=0;
SCON=0x90; //MODER1,REN=1;
PCON=0x00;
miaoshu=0;tcnt=0;count=0;
while(1)
{
*Adr=0;
for(m=0;m<5000;m++)
{
if(p26==1)
{display(ad);
}
else
{ display(miaoshu);
}
}
do{
SBUF=0xff;
while(TI==0);TI=0;
while(RI==0);RI=0;
}while(SBUF!=0xbb);
SBUF=ad;
while(TI==0);TI=0;
}
}
復(fù)制代碼
所有資料51hei提供下載:
直流電機(jī)的速度環(huán)PI控制-速度電流檢測(cè)部分.rar
(204.37 KB, 下載次數(shù): 42)
2020-3-16 22:57 上傳
點(diǎn)擊文件名下載附件
下載積分: 黑幣 -5
作者:
夢(mèng)醒荒唐
時(shí)間:
2020-5-4 22:26
大哥,下載之后只有程序,還不全啊。沒(méi)有Proteus模型文件。。。。。
歡迎光臨 (http://m.raoushi.com/bbs/)
Powered by Discuz! X3.1